The story · English

The US State Department announced on Monday the commencement of the Israeli Defense Forces' withdrawal from pilot areas in southern Lebanon, specifically the villages of Farran, Sarifa, and Zotar al-Arab. This move follows the framework agreement signed by Israel, Lebanon, and the United States. The statement emphasized that this step is a direct outcome of last week's discussions held in Rome between Israeli and Lebanese representatives. The US pledged to continue close cooperation with both sides to implement the framework and achieve successful results.

Lebanese Parliament Speaker Nabih Berri, affiliated with Hezbollah, stressed the importance of adhering to the ceasefire and ensuring Israel's full withdrawal from the occupied southern territories. Berri expressed hope that the upcoming meeting between Lebanese President and US President Donald Trump would yield positive and serious outcomes for Lebanon’s liberation and securing its rights. He highlighted that the priority is to reach a genuine solution regardless of its origin.

In response to the US announcement, an Israeli security official stated that preparations for the withdrawal would begin soon, noting that the real test lies in the Lebanese army's implementation of the agreement. The IDF is increasing its readiness given the current situation, but no further changes are planned at this time.
